Tudor Place
Her $8,000 inheritance from George Washington was used to purchase property in Washington, D.C. in 1805. The property, comprising one city block on the crest of Georgetown Heights, had an excellent view of the Potomac River. The couple commissioned Dr. William Thornton, architect of the United States Capitol, to design their mansion which they named Tudor Place.
